JVC GS-TD1 Full HD 3D Camcorder dusts off those old blue and red glasses because JVC wants to bring eye-popping 3D recording right into your home. Watching on a 3D compatible TV or other monitor, or even on the camera’s 3.5″ LCD, you can relieve all your memories as they move off the screen and come to life all around you.
Of course, in addition to the 3D capture, the TD1 also gives you full 1920 x 1080p high definition capabilities as well. The 2D video you record with the TD1 will not only be future-friendly, but stunning detailed and vivid. And the TD1 also captures digital stills – making it a true 3-in-1 device! No matter how you chose to document the world around you, the TD1 stores every bit of information to either its 64GB internal flash memory or to optional SD/SDHC/SDXC memory cards.
